Matabeleland Warriors' win threw the National Rugby League title race wide open.
Matebeleland Warriors, whose only defeat had come against Sports Club, inflicted revenge on their rivals to close in on the league log leaders who occupy pole position.
In another encounter at Hartsfield Rugby grounds, Old Hararians clung onto third position after overcoming Western Panthers 37-22.
Old Georgians remain 4th after hammering a hapless Airforce 102-nil.
Old Miltonians beat Gweru 22-5 to register their third win of the season.
